The whole "Paul McCartney is dead" thing really took off thanks to wild conspiracies dreamed up by people spending far too long studying the Abbey Road LP cover. Paul is barefoot on this, apparently a sign that he was dead (actually, it was a hot day and he had removed his shoes to cool off). Part of the numberplate on the VW in the background reads '28 IF' - taken to refer to the fact that Mccartney would then have been 28 years old, IF he had lived. Just people ingesting too many 60s substances if you ask me. As for Billy Shears, as far as I know he was just a fictitious character name-checked on the Sgt Pepper album at the end of the title track (just before Ringo ploughs in to With a Little Help From My Friends).
